2025-00339 General Description of the Position The University expects that each member of the faculty will display a high degree of professionalism. Essential Functions & Required Knowledge, Skills and Abilities Essential Functions The following are the functions essential to performing this job: To maintain professionalism, competence and knowledge of subject matter and strive to keep informed of contemporary development in the field of specialization through reading and research; To meet each class as scheduled and conduct each class according to the highest professional standards; To distribute to each student at the beginning of the semester a syllabus for each course containing the course description, course objectives, policies concerning attendance, course requirements, and criteria for grading; To be available to students for advising and counseling on matters regarding their academic performance and progress in class; To treat all students fairly, impartially, and with understanding; To maintain adherence to course descriptions in accordance with the syllabus and the Course Catalog; To adhere to deadlines and schedules established for the timely reporting of grades and for other matters related to student registration and record keeping; To keep an accurate and complete class roll book; immediately following the reporting of final grades, a copy of the class roll book will be turned in to the Department Chairpersons. The system for computing final grades should be clearly stated in the roll book. Qualification Standards Master Degree in related field EEO Statement Delaware State University is an Equal Opportunity Employer.
